Invitation to Webinar: Green Economy in a Blue World (Session 3)

 

To promote dialogue, and share knowledge and experiences on coastal and marine ecosystem-based economic development, The World Bank and GRID-Arendal are collaborating in delivery of a series of interactive video conference seminars on the theme of a Green Economy in a Blue World. The seminars highlight opportunities and discuss innovative regional experiences on how coastal and marine ecosystem-based economic development can be managed to support a green economy in East Asia and the Pacific.

Session 3 in the series will focus on offshore marine resources, primarily seabed mineral deposits and fisheries. As technology improves, opportunities for resource harvesting and rents to countries increase, along with social and environmental risks associated with extraction and benefit distribution. Fishing and mineral extraction both present potential sources of sustainable growth for coastal economies. However, managing these offshore resources also poses tremendous governance, environmental, technical and social–economic challenges.
